In this latest episode of our series, Patrick Kennedy and Paul K. Chappell explore more thoroughly the compelling nature of Virtual/Extended Reality and its potential to become the most addictive phenomenon ever created. A key component of the Peace Literacy curriculum is building the capacity to recognize what our true non-physical needs are: belonging, nurturing relationships, expression, inspiration, explanation, etc. Addressing these needs in ways that allow our traumas to be disentangled, and ultimately healed, will be critical to meeting the challenges and opportunities presented by this evolving technology.

”The more that our humanity is not developed, the greater the consequences and the greater the debt we are going to owe to Nemesis as this technology matures.”   Paul K. Chappell
